

Dance and Brain Power
"Few activities stimulate as wide a variety of brain systems as dancing does," says Daniel Amen, MD, author of Magnificent Mind at Any Age. "Dancing requires everything from coordination and organization to planning and judgment." Even the youngest dance student memorizing and perfecting an exercise in his/her weekly dance class will be benefitting from the incredible brain training that goes part and parcel with any good dance class and, in particular, a ballet class. It's Never Too Late!
Adult ballet classes offer something for every age group, from young adults to seniors. If you have never danced before, a beginners class would be perfect for you. Beginner classes start off at the very first steps of ballet, so there is no reason to be intimidated. If you are a former dancer and want to return to ballet after several years, you will be placed in a class depending on your fitness and skill level.
